Toros Timely in 3-0 Win Over Cal State San Marcos

Kristen Boskovich tallies two late insurance goals in victory

Carson, CA -- After blanking cross-town rival Cal State LA by a 3-0 count last Friday, the Toros posted another 3-0 win over visiting Cal State San Marcos Monday afternoon at Toro Stadium as Melissa Livergood and Kristen Boskovich combined for the three late half scores in the victory.

Amy Livergood was key for the Toros in the first half, sending pass after pass deep into the Cougar zone, with the Toros misfiring on their first good look in the 30th minute, and San Marcos keeper Jane Drury stoning M. Livergood's attempt in the 39th minute.
   
That all changed at 42:48, however, as M. Livergood took a cross from Kelly Matosian and beat Drury low to the far post for a 1-0 lead.
   
That's where the score remained until late in the contest when Boskovich lofted a 22 footer over Drury's head for an insurance goal at 79:15, before Boskovich took a cross from Matosian in the 88th minute and again found paydirt, this time near post.
   
Although the Cougars, now 4-6-1, took 11 shots in the game, they had just two good looks on the afternoon, with both corner kick balls in the 44th and 78th minutes eventually cleared by the Toro defense, keeping the Cougars off the board.
   
CSUDH starter Rachel Rood tallied one save as the Toros stretched their unbeaten streak to six games, while Drury made 6 saves in the loss.
   
The Toros, which improved to 7-1-3, concludes its 6-game homestand on Tuesday, October 2, as Western Washington pays Carson a visit, with first kick scheduled for 7 pm in Toro Stadium.
